Abstract
In 1993, Fishburn and Graham established the following qualitative extension of the classical Erd\H{o}s-Szekeres theorem. If is sufficiently large with respect to , then any real matrix contains an submatrix in which every row and every column is monotone. We prove that the smallest such is at most , greatly improving the previously best known double-exponential upper bound, and getting close to the best known lower bound . In particular, we prove the following surprising sharp transition in the asymmetric setting. On one hand, every matrix contains an submatrix, in which every row is mononote. On the other hand, there exist matrices containing no such submatrix .
